The Kia EV2 just gave compact EV buyers the number they actually care about: real range. In the NAF Summer El Prix test in Norway, the Kia EV2 Standard Range drove 325 km, or about 202 miles, on a single charge. That beats its official 308 km WLTP range by 17 km, meaning the small electric SUV delivered 105% of its official range estimate.
That matters because compact EVs often lose their charm when the spreadsheet meets traffic, hills, weather, and highway speeds. Looking at the data, Kia's smallest dedicated electric SUV did the opposite. It ranked first among compact and medium-sized electric cars in the test, a result that gives the EV2 a stronger real-world case than its modest footprint suggests.
Kia EV2 NAF Summer Test Results
The tested model used a 42.2 kWh battery, which places it in the affordable end of Kia's electric lineup. Specifically, the NAF Summer El Prix test ran on June 3 in Oslo, under dry-road conditions and mild temperatures between 12 and 18 degrees Celsius, or 54 to 64 degrees Fahrenheit.
| Test Metric | Kia EV2 Standard Range Result |
|---|---|
| Battery capacity | 42.2 kWh |
| Official WLTP range | 308 km / 191 miles |
| NAF real-life range | 325 km / 202 miles |
| Extra distance over WLTP | 17 km / 11 miles |
| WLTP achievement | 105% |
| Average energy use | 12.4 kWh/100 km |
| Test location | Oslo, Norway |
| Test conditions | Dry roads, 54-64 degrees Fahrenheit |
In addition, the result shows strong efficiency. A figure of 12.4 kWh/100 km equals roughly 5.0 miles per kWh, which puts the EV2 in the zone where battery size, vehicle weight, aerodynamics, and motor calibration work together rather than fight each other.
Why The Kia EV2 Range Result Matters
The Kia EV2 real-world range result gives buyers a clearer picture than a lab rating alone. WLTP testing helps compare cars under controlled conditions, but owners live with crosswinds, rolling terrain, cabin climate use, tire drag, and traffic speed changes. The EV2 managed those variables well.
Consequently, the EV2 looks like a practical daily EV rather than a city-only runabout with a nervous battery gauge. From an expert perspective, the key win comes from energy discipline, not brute battery capacity. Kia extracted meaningful distance from a relatively small pack, which helps keep weight, cost, and charging time under control.
Kia EV2 Technical Specifications
Kia built the EV2 on its dedicated electric vehicle platform with 400V architecture. The small SUV measures 4,060 mm long, 1,800 mm wide, and 1,575 mm tall, equal to roughly 159.8 inches long, 70.9 inches wide, and 62.0 inches tall. Its 2,565 mm wheelbase, or 101.0 inches, gives the cabin more usable length than its exterior size suggests.
| Specification | Kia EV2 Standard Range | Kia EV2 Long Range |
|---|---|---|
| Battery | 42.2 kWh | 61.0 kWh |
| Architecture | 400V | 400V |
| DC fast charge 10-80% | About 29-30 min | About 30-31 min |
| Length | 4,060 mm / 159.8 in | 4,060-4,065 mm / 159.8-160.0 in |
| Width | 1,800 mm / 70.9 in | 1,800 mm / 70.9 in |
| Height | 1,575 mm / 62.0 in | 1,575-1,585 mm / 62.0-62.4 in |
| Wheelbase | 2,565 mm / 101.0 in | 2,565 mm / 101.0 in |
| Trunk capacity | 362-403 liters | 362-403 liters |
By comparison, the long-range Kia EV2 GT-Line prototype also ran the route and achieved 428 km, or about 266 miles, from its 61.0 kWh battery. Kia said that result reached 102% of its expected WLTP figure, though the prototype result did not count in the official final NAF ranking.
What Buyers Should Take From This Test
The EV2's strongest message sounds simple: small battery does not mean weak usability. Buyers who drive mostly in cities and suburbs could get plenty from the 42.2 kWh version, while long-distance drivers should look at the 61.0 kWh model for added buffer.
Key takeaways:
- Best real-life range in class among compact and medium-sized EVs tested
- 105% WLTP achievement from the Standard Range model
- 202-mile real-world result from a 42.2 kWh battery
- Fast 10-80% DC charging in about half an hour
- Compact SUV packaging with a 101-inch wheelbase and flexible trunk space
Pro-Tips For EV Shoppers
- Compare real-world range with battery size, not range alone. A smaller battery that travels farther per kWh can cost less to run.
- Check your daily mileage before paying for the larger pack. A 202-mile tested result covers most commutes with room left.
- Use the 10-80% charge window for road trips. It saves time and keeps the battery in its faster charging zone.
- Look at winter data too. Summer range tells one side of the story; cold weather reveals how well the car manages heat and battery load.
